Heads up: if the Lintrock baseline file in the Quarrow repo drifts from main, CI fails with a "stale baseline" error even when the code is fine. Quick fix is to regenerate the baseline on a clean checkout and re-push. If a customer build is blocked, confirm the failing run matches the token below before escalating.

build token for yadug-yagag: htk21_c863c33eb8b82c0c9c152

## Authentication

The nightly inventory reconciliation job (aka "StockSweep") talks to the Ledgerline API to pull warehouse counts. Before cutting a release, make sure the job's credentials haven't rotated — they expire quarterly. The deploy script reads everything from the release config. Paste the current Ledgerline service key directly below this line.

app token of tagug-hahaf = kto2_9v

**Vendor note — Pixelgrove cache leak**

The leak in Pixelgrove's image cache (v4.2) is confirmed by the vendor; fix promised in v4.4. We pinned v3.9 in the Larkstone build until then. Do not upgrade without soak-testing heap usage for 48 hours. Track status in the vendor register. For patch timelines, contact their support desk.

pager mailbox: sorael.druwyn@tolvaqsys.corp